To go along with the new Lakeside skating center, Prospect Park is constructing a 120-space parking lot atop the nearby Breeze Hill, and parks advocates claim that green space is being destroyed in the process. Much of the under-used area is grass, but there is also existing pavement, which is where the lot will go. Parks officials say that whatever grass is torn up during construction will be replanted: "We would never tear up grass to put in a parking lot." [NYDN; previously]
